Pulmonary embolism
Pulmonary embolism is a blockage in one of the pulmonary arteries in the lungs. In most cases it occurs when a blood clot, most commonly formed in the deep veins of the legs (deep vein thrombosis, or DVT), gets lodged in an artery in the lungs.
This blockage can lead to infarction, where the portions of the lung served by the blocked artery are deprived of blood and may die. This makes it harder for the lungs to deliver oxygen to the rest of the body.
Because the clots block blood flow to the lungs, pulmonary embolism can be life-threatening. However, prompt treatment greatly reduces the risk of death. Taking measures to prevent blood clots in your legs will help protect you against pulmonary embolism.
In many cases, multiple clots are involved in pulmonary embolism. These clots can cause pulmonary embolism, which can be caused by substances other than blood clots, such as fat from the marrow of a broken long bone, part of a tumor, or air bubbles.
About one-third of people with undiagnosed and untreated pulmonary embolism don’t survive, but prompt diagnosis and treatment significantly reduce this risk.
Pulmonary embolism can also lead to a condition characterized by pulmonary hypertension, high blood pressure in the lungs and right side of the heart. When blood vessels in the lungs become obstructed, the heart must work harder to pump blood through them, increasing blood pressure and eventually weakening the heart.
In rare cases, small emboli can occur frequently and develop over time, resulting in chronic pulmonary hypertension, also known as chronic thromboembolic pulmonary hypertension.
Symptoms
Symptoms can vary greatly, depending on how much of your lung is involved, the size of the clots, and whether you have underlying lung or heart disease.
Common signs and symptoms include:
- Shortness of breath: It typically appears suddenly and always gets worse with exertion.
- Chest pain: It may feel like you're having a heart attack. The pain is often sharp and felt when you breathe in deeply, often stopping you from being able to take a deep breath. It can also be felt when you cough, bend or stoop.
- Cough: It may produce bloody or blood-streaked sputum.
Other signs and symptoms that can occur with pulmonary embolism include: rapid or irregular heartbeat, lightheadedness or dizziness, excessive sweating, fever, leg pain or swelling, and clammy or discolored skin (cyanosis).
Risk factors
You’re at higher risk if you or any of your family members have had venous blood clots or pulmonary embolism in the past. Additionally, certain medical conditions and treatments can increase your risk, such as:
- Heart disease: Cardiovascular disease, particularly heart failure, makes clot formation more likely.
- Cancer: Certain cancers, especially brain, ovary, pancreas, colon, stomach, lung, and kidney cancers, and cancers that have spread, can increase the risk of blood clots. Chemotherapy further increases this risk. Women with a personal or family history of breast cancer who are taking tamoxifen or raloxifene are also at higher risk of blood clots.
- Surgery: Surgery is one of the leading causes of problem blood clots. For this reason, medication to prevent clots may be given before and after major surgery, such as joint replacement.
- Disorders that affect clotting: Some inherited disorders affect blood, making it more prone to clotting. Other medical disorders, such as kidney disease, can also increase your risk of blood clots.
- Prolonged immobility: Blood clots are more likely to form during periods of inactivity, such as:
- Bed rest: Being confined to bed for an extended period after surgery, a heart attack, leg fracture, trauma, or any serious illness makes you more vulnerable to blood clots. When the lower extremities are horizontal for long periods, the flow of venous blood slows, and blood can pool in the legs, sometimes resulting in blood clots.
- Long trips: Sitting in a cramped position during lengthy plane or car trips slows blood flow in the legs, which contributes to the formation of clots.
- Other risk factors:
- Smoking: For reasons that aren’t well understood, tobacco use predisposes some people to blood clot formation, especially when combined with other risk factors.
- Being overweight: Excess weight increases the risk of blood clots, particularly in people with other risk factors.
- Supplemental estrogen: The estrogen in birth control pills and in hormone replacement therapy can increase clotting factors in your blood, especially if you smoke or are overweight.
- Pregnancy: The weight of the baby pressing on veins in the pelvis can slow blood return from the legs. Clots are more likely to form when blood slows or pools.
Prevention
Preventing deep vein thrombosis (DVT) is crucial in preventing pulmonary embolism. Most hospitals take proactive measures to prevent blood clots, including administering blood thinners (anticoagulants) to individuals at risk of clots before and after surgery, as well as to those admitted to the hospital with medical conditions such as heart attack, stroke, or complications of cancer.
Compression stockings, which steadily squeeze the legs, help veins and leg muscles move blood more efficiently. They offer a safe, simple, and inexpensive way to prevent blood from stagnating during and after general surgery.
Leg elevation, either when possible or during the night, can also be very effective in reducing the risk of pulmonary embolism. Raising the bottom of the bed 4 to 6 inches (10 to 15 cm) with blocks or books can help improve blood flow.
Physical activity is essential for preventing pulmonary embolism and hastening recovery after surgery. Encouraging patients to move as soon as possible after surgery, even on their day of surgery, is crucial. This helps prevent pulmonary embolism and promotes overall recovery.
Pneumatic compression, a treatment that uses thigh-high or calf-high compression stockings that automatically inflate with air and deflate every few minutes, can massage and squeeze the veins in the legs, improving blood flow.
Prevention while traveling
Prevention while traveling involves taking precautions to reduce the risk of blood clots, which are more common during long-haul travel. If you have risk factors for blood clots or are concerned about travel, it’s essential to consult your doctor for personalized advice.
Here are some recommended strategies to prevent blood clots during travel:
- Stay hydrated: 1. Drink plenty of fluids, especially water, to prevent dehydration, which can contribute to blood clot formation. Avoid alcohol, as it can lead to fluid loss.
- Move around: 2. Take breaks from sitting regularly. Move around the airplane cabin every hour or so, or if you’re driving, stop every few minutes and walk around the car a couple of times. Do some deep knee bends to stretch your legs.
- Fidget in your seat: 3. Keep your legs moving by fidgeting in your seat. Flex your ankles every 15 to 30 minutes.
- Wear support stockings: 4. Your doctor may recommend wearing support stockings to promote circulation and fluid movement in your legs. Compression stockings are available in various stylish colors and textures, and there are even stocking butlers to help you put them on.
Diagnosis
Pulmonary embolism diagnosis can be challenging, especially in individuals with underlying heart or lung conditions. Consequently, your doctor will likely review your medical history, perform a physical examination, and order one or more of the following tests:
- Blood tests: D-dimer, a clot-dissolving substance. High levels may indicate an increased risk of blood clots, although other factors can also cause elevated D-dimer levels. Blood tests can also measure oxygen and carbon dioxide levels in your blood. A clot in a lung blood vessel can lower oxygen levels. Additionally, blood tests may be conducted to determine if you have an inherited clotting disorder.
- Chest X-ray: This non-invasive test provides images of your heart and lungs on film. While X-rays cannot diagnose pulmonary embolism and may even appear normal when present, they can rule out conditions that mimic the disease.
- Ultrasound: A non-invasive test called duplex ultrasonography, sometimes called duplex scan or compression ultrasonography, uses sound waves to scan your thigh, knee, calf, and sometimes your arms to detect deep vein blood clots. A wand-shaped device called a transducer is moved over your skin, directing sound waves to the veins being tested. These waves are then reflected back to the transducer, creating a moving image on a computer. The absence of clots reduces the likelihood of deep vein thrombosis. If clots are present, treatment is likely initiated immediately.
- CT pulmonary angiography (CTPA): CT scanning generates X-rays to create cross-sectional images of your body. CTPA, also known as CT pulmonary embolism study, produces 3D images that can detect abnormalities such as pulmonary embolism within the arteries in your lungs. In some cases, contrast material is administered intravenously during the CT scan to outline the pulmonary arteries.
- Ventilation-perfusion scan (V/Q scan): When radiation exposure or contrast from a CT scan is a concern due to a medical condition, a V/Q scan may be performed.
